Why cleavage of the crystals is itself anisotropic behavior?

Cleavage of crystals is anisotropic because the structure of crystals consists of planes of atoms where the bonds are weaker or stronger in different directions. When a crystal cleaves, it breaks along planes of weaker bonds, resulting in different cleavage planes having different strengths. This anisotropy arises from the crystalline structure and the arrangement of atoms in the crystal lattice.

What is meant by triangle rigidity?

I'm pretty sure it refers to the fact that a triangle, when in two dimensions, can't collapse. That is, there's no way to change the actual shape of a triangle (other than rotating or moving it) without changing the lengths of the sides.

Look at the image at the above link. Notice how when the square collapses into a parallelogram, the sides still stay the same lengths, but the angles change. That's not possible with a triangle-if the angles change, so do the lengths of the sides. Therefore, a triangle is rigid.

(To help visualize this better, picture yourself holding a square frame with hinges at the corners, so it can be bent. It would be easy to bend it into a parallelogram. However, picture the same, only with a triangle. It can't be done.

What are Disadvantages of two probe method to measure resistivity?

One disadvantage of the two-probe method to measure resistivity is that it can introduce errors due to contact resistance at the probe-sample interface. Additionally, the measurement may not accurately capture the true resistivity of the sample if the probe spacing is large compared to the sample size. Finally, the two-probe method is not suitable for measuring resistivity in materials with high contact resistance or non-uniform resistivity distributions.

How could an object accelerate while still traveling at a constant speed?

Acceleration means the velocity changes. Velocity is made up of speed and a direction, so if only the direction changes, the velocity still changes, and therefore there is acceleration. The typical example is moving around in a circle.
